Class sichern

Slacki

Mitglied
Hallo Forum,

ist es möglich die .class Datei zu sichern das man sie nicht de-compilieren kann ?

ich habe im net nur tools für php gefunden, denke mal es gibt auch was um Java "kopiergeschützt" zu machen.

lg
Manuel
 
... was aber auch nicht vor Decompilierung schützt. Alles, was irgendwie Compiliert oder Interpretiert wird, kann auch wieder zurückgewandelt werden. Man kann es nur erschweren, indem der zurückgewandelte Code schwerer lesbar gemacht wird.
Natürlich, aber das ist das eheste was da wohl passt. Wenn man danach geht ist jede Checksum sinnlos (natürlich zum Passwort- und nicht Fileintegrität prüfen). Und solange man es irgendwie erschwert verhindert man dass irgendwelche No obs es mit 08/15-Programmen versuchen zu knacken. Ich weiß jetzt nicht ob es für Java Programme, die soetwas mehr oder weniger selbstständig probieren gibt, aber ist ja eigendlich überall die Faustregel. Im Notfall könnte man afaik auch den Bytecode dem das OS ausführt auslesen bzw. in Assemblercode zurückschreiben, um so herauszufinden wie ein Programm in etwa arbeitet.

Wobei ich nicht verstehe warum man sowas machen will, ich lasse meine Projekte eigendlich immer dem Sourcecode in die Jar mitpacken. Die Idee dahinter ist einfach wenn sich jemand besseres den Code anschaut kann ich von ihm lernen, wenn sich jemand "schlechteres" den Code anschaut kann er von mir lernen. (Hoffentlich tut das keiner, noch solche Coder wie mich kann die Welt nicht brauchen.)
Aber er weiß sicher was er tut, immerhin hat er ja auch Programme die verhindern dass man PHP-Skripte decompilert.
 
@Kai

da gebe ich dir natürlich recht. Ich wollte lediglich darauf hinweisen, dass auch das nicht 100pro sicher ist.
 
Zurück